The term “Peel” is used to describe the application of an acidic chemical solution to the skin to speed the exfoliation of older upper skin layers. The removal of outer skin layers stimulates new healthy skin cell production. We use peels in the treatment of various skin concerns such as acne congestion, hyperpigmentation, fine lines, uneven skin tone, inflammation, rosacea, sun damage, impaired barrier/dryness, general ageing imperfections, and to assist in remodelling skin texture.

Proteolytic Enzyme Peel

The proteolytic enzyme peel is an effective exfoliator. Comprehensive exfoliation removes damaged cells, revealing new healthy skin. The term “proteolytic” refers to the enzymatic reaction of digesting dead skin cells without harming normal healthy surrounding tissue. The improvement in skin texture, the feeling you are left with of smooth, fresh, glowing and clear skin, is immediate.

Suitability / Benefits / Preparation

  • The peel can be used on all skin types and can be used whilst pregnant & breastfeeding.

  • The proteolytic enzyme peel is a less aggressive treatment. It’s ideal for those trialling peel treatments, nervous about undertaking cosmetic treatments, or not wishing to have extended downtime periods.

  • It can be performed immediately before planned “events.”

  • Downtime from the treatment is short/minimal.

Refresher Peel

The Skin Refresher peel is a general all-round peel suitable to address one or multiple skin concerns. It will resurface, hydrate, refine and significantly reduce inflammation. The active ingredients used are glycolic acid and selected enzymes. These ingredients are teamed with anti-inflammatory botanicals and peptides. The peel cleans, exfoliates, then soothes and calms the skin.

Suitability / Benefits / Preparation

  • The skin refresher peel can be used on all skin types, sensitive or inflamed skin, and whilst pregnant or breastfeeding.

  • The peel can be performed at any time of the year.

  • This peel has been shown to alleviate congestion and assist in acne clearance.

  • No downtime.

C-ESTA Enzyme Peel

The C-ESTA peel delivers large amounts of vitamin C along with pigment-brightening DMAE (Dimethylaminoethanol) into the skin. The peel is formulated to boost collagen, repair free radical damage, and enhance facial tone. C-ESTA will provide you with smoother, brighter and more supple skin whilst giving your face a lift and helping better define its contours.

Suitability / Benefits / Preparation

  • The C-ESTA enzyme peel can be used on all skin types and can be used whilst pregnant & breastfeeding.

  • The peel can be performed at any time of the year, immediately before planned events and during the harsher summer months.

  • The peel is particularly beneficial to people who spend or have spent a large amount of time outdoors.

  • Post-treatment downtime is short.

Glycolic & Retinol Peel

Glycolic acid and retinol are two active ingredients which work well when teamed together. The combination provides both effective and efficient skin resurfacing. The peel is designed and should only be used in conjunction with a medical-grade skincare system. Glycolic and retinol improve texture and hydration, remove some of the effects of sun damage, and reduce acne and fine lines. Good skincare management and products have been shown to extend the period you get to enjoy the benefits of this treatment.

Suitability / Benefits / Preparation

  • The peel can be used on all skin types but isn’t suitable if pregnant or breastfeeding.

  • Will enhance the effects of other skin treatments, particularly laser and skin needling.

  • The treatment will assist in the clearance of the effects of ageing, sun damage, skin pigmentation, scarring and active acne, and will reinvigorate skin that has become dull.

  • This peel is a precursor peel treatment for other more advanced peels.

  • Your skin must be prepped prior to this treatment with medical-grade skincare and retinol products.

Advanced Peels

For safety and efficacy, all advanced peels are only offered and performed after meeting all scheduled “pre-peel” requirements.

Marini Advanced Peels

(1. Clarify Peel 2. Refine Peel 3. Transform Peel)
While the Marini Skin Solutions advanced peels provide dynamic results, they also come with some downtime of between five and seven days. The active ingredients (salicylic, mandelic, lactic and citric acids, resorcinol, peptides and antioxidants) are the same ingredients used in other peels, only at higher concentrations. Clinical evidence has shown these peels improve the outcomes from treatment with other medical aesthetic devices such as laser and cosmetic injectables.

Suitability / Benefits / Preparation

  • The peel can be used on all skin types but isn’t suitable if pregnant or breastfeeding.

  • Clinically shown to improve other skin treatments, particularly laser, injectables and skin needling.

  • Assists in reducing and/or clearing the effects of ageing, skin pigmentation, scarring and active acne, along with rejuvenating skin that has become dull.

  • To access this treatment, you must have completed all “pre-peel” requirements and be a good candidate for the peel.

  • Your skin must be prepped prior to this treatment with medical-grade skincare and retinol products.

  • Prior to application of the peel solution, your skin is checked for lesions or other contraindications which would preclude treatment occurring. All makeup is removed, and we cleanse the skin thoroughly. The peel solution is applied evenly and then removed after a preset period. Following removal of the peel solution, we apply cooling and peptides for patient comfort and to enhance the healing process, respectively. Sun barrier (sunscreen) is applied, and then you can go home.

  • Side effects are dependent on the peel undertaken. The most common side effect is the intended shedding of skin (peeling). In addition to peeling, you might experience redness and sensitivity to the sun and heat. It’s important to be diligent in performing all parts of your post-treatment advice, particularly the sun care element. Failure to heed advice provided by your clinician will make you more susceptible to unnecessary and more undesirable side effects including hyperpigmentation or unnecessary scabbing and/or infection.

  • Chemical peels have been part of aesthetic medicine for more than fifty years and have an excellent safety record. The chemicals used have been scientifically researched and clinically tested.
